A new phase of human evolution may have started about 10,000 years ago due to invention of agriculture and the changes in the diet. Human remains from just after this transition show evidence of malnutrition due to eating one-sided diets. The original diet was a primarily whole food plant-based type supplemented by small amounts of meat and fish. So, we got all our protein from the plant-based sources and the small amounts of meat and fish made up for the compounds like vitamin B12 that are absent in the plant-based foods. After the invention of agriculture, we could get all our calories from more refined carbs and fats which are depleted n nutrients, particularly protein. We then had to get our protein from animal products, so we needed to eat much more meat and dairy. This was also necessary due to the lack of minerals like zinc and calcium from the new refined agricultural products.
Lactose intolerance which was the norm before agriculture, vanished in Northern Europe around this time. The driving force behind this was the high mortality of malnourished children due to diarrhea. If children could drink more milk, they would have a better chance to survive.
Polar bears are a good example of this, see here:
"But they are descended from terrestrial bears that, before colonising the frozen Arctic, ate a very different diet. “Their ancestors will have eaten healthy food like tubers and berries, and all of a sudden there they were eating almost exclusively fat and blubber from seals,” says Rasmus Nielsen of the University of California at Berkeley. “So the fast-food experiment has already been done by nature.”
To find out how the first polar bears coped with this dramatic shift in diet, Nielsen and his colleagues sequenced the genomes of 89 polar bears and 10 brown bears, their closest relative. Out of 20,000 genes, they found 20 gene variants that were most distinct in polar bears, and which evolution has evidently favoured."

The list of genes was dominated by metabolism, heart function and coat colour. “Usually, the genes that evolve most radically in species are immune and defence genes,” says Nielsen. “What’s surprising was the focus on cardiovascular function.”

Of the top 20 genes, nine relate to heart function or development in humans. One variant that scored especially highly was the APOB gene. This makes Apolipoprotein B (ApoB), the protein component of “bad cholesterol”, otherwise known as low-density lipoprotein (LDL). ApoB normally removes artery-clogging LDL from the bloodstream, dumping it out of harm’s way in fat cells or elsewhere." Count Iblis (talk) 01:43, 20 April 2020 (UTC)[reply]

I'd say you're right that nothing stops evolving, but it would be a mistake to assume that the existence of a selective pressure implies the population is evolving in the direction of that pressure. Not only are we often considering complicated and poorly understood genetic phenomena that are strongly influenced by environment (and that includes the behavior of other humans), we're talking about a population under many simultaneous pressures. It is my impression that "humans stopped evolving" is mostly an inaccurate executive summary of the vast selective pressures that have been minimized by modern medicine and other technology. High consequence infectious diseases (HCID) definition

edit

According to the UK government, Covid 19 is not a "High Consequence Infectious Diseases" [[1]].

The government website, and every other site I can find discussing or defining this only gives a qualatative definition:

  • acute infectious disease
  • typically has a high case-fatality rate
  • may not have effective prophylaxis or treatment
  • often difficult to recognise and detect rapidly
  • ability to spread in the community and within healthcare settings
  • requires an enhanced individual, population and system response to ensure it is managed effectively, efficiently and safely


Does anyone know (or know where to find) the quantitative definition of a HCID? (In particular, what fatality rate counts as "a high case-fatality rate"?) Iapetus (talk) 20:49, 19 April 2020 (UTC)[reply]
